What is the primary role of the cochlea?

Study for the Audiology Health Technician Test. Utilize flashcards and multiple choice questions, each offering hints and explanations. Prepare effectively for your exam!

The primary role of the cochlea is sound processing. Located in the inner ear, the cochlea is a spiral-shaped structure that transforms sound waves into the neural signals that are interpreted by the brain. It contains specialized hair cells that move in response to sound vibrations, converting mechanical energy into electrical impulses. These impulses are then transmitted to the auditory nerve and subsequently processed by the auditory cortex of the brain, allowing us to perceive and understand sounds.

The cochlea's complex anatomy, featuring fluid-filled chambers and the basilar membrane, plays a crucial role in frequency discrimination. Different frequencies of sound stimulate specific areas of the cochlea, contributing to our ability to differentiate sounds, such as distinguishing between musical notes or understanding speech in a noisy environment.
